Isabel has ridden 16 miles of a bike course. The course is 80 miles long. What percentage of the course has Isabel ridden so far
OlgaM077 [116]

Answer:

20%

Step-by-step explanation:

Divide 16 by 80 and you get 0.2 as an answer and to get a percent you move the decimal 2 places to the right to fet 20%
